Kilmore, Swan Hill and stud join forces to offer trotters bonus

20 September 2018
Logo

With thanks to Woodlands Stud, both Swan Hill Trotting Club and Kilmore Racing Club would like to announce a special bonus for the trotter who can win both clubs 2018 trotters cups.

Woodlands Stud will supply a free service to What The Hill for the trotter that takes both trotters cups this year.

What The Hill stands for a fee of $7700 and is fresh-chilled semen. He is a son of the mighty Muscle Hill out of a full sister to Majestic Son who is the leading trotting stallion in both New Zealand and Australia. 

Please support the McIvor Estate Kilmore Trotters Cup on September 27 and the Swan Hill Trotters Cup on October 19 to be in the running to win a service to What The Hill.
